    'The Dominator' by D.D. Prince revolves around a dark romance story featuring a dominating male lead, Tommy, and a young woman named Tia who is essentially sold to him as a debt payment. The plot delves into themes of possessiveness, dominance, questionable consent, and abusive relationships. Tia finds herself in a difficult and unenviable position, facing Tommy's controlling behavior, possessiveness, and psychological manipulation. The story unfolds with twists and turns, involving a complex plot surrounding Tommy's father and their business, leading to a dark and intense narrative that explores deep emotional subjects of abuse and violence.

    The writing style of the book is described as alternating between Tia and Tommy's points of view, providing insights into their characters and the dynamics of their relationship. The narrative is filled with angst, tension, suspense, and steamy scenes, creating a fast-paced and engaging storyline. Despite the dark themes and intense plot, the book manages to keep readers intrigued and invested in the unfolding events, leading to a memorable and emotionally consuming reading experience.

    Keeping Lily is a dark romance novel that delves into the twisted relationship between Lilith and Lucifer. The story follows Lilith, a woman trapped in a loveless marriage with a despicable man named Marshall, who finds herself taken by Lucifer, a possessive and obsessed gangster. Despite her initial resistance, Lilith realizes that Lucifer might be exactly what she needs, as he offers her protection, security, and passion. The book explores themes of control, desire, and attraction as Lucifer claims Lilith and her two children, leading to a dark journey of dominance and submission.

    The writing style of Keeping Lily is described as intense, sexy, and captivating, with a plot that keeps readers engaged from the first chapter to the last. The book is filled with steamy scenes, intricate character dynamics, and a mix of suspense and sensuality that leaves readers wanting more. Despite some difficult scenes and controversial character actions, Keeping Lily offers a compelling storyline that sets the stage for a series filled with dark romance and intrigue.

    'Filthy' in the series 'The Five Points Mob Collection' by Serena Akeroyd follows the story of Aoife, a woman running a small tea shop in the Five Points Territory, controlled by the Irish Mob. Finn, a member of the O'Donnelley family, becomes enamored with Aoife and aims to purchase her shop for the family. Despite initial misunderstandings, their relationship quickly intensifies, leading to a mix of action, romance, and intense chemistry. The book delves into the intricacies of the Irish Mafia in New York, highlighting the characters' complexities and their interconnected pasts in a gripping and steamy narrative.

    The author, Serena Akeroyd, skillfully weaves together character development and backstories, drawing readers into the world of the Five Points Mob. The book is praised for its engaging storyline, well-developed characters, and the intense connection between Finn and Aoife. Akeroyd's writing style creates a perfect balance of action, romance, and suspense, making 'Filthy' a captivating introduction to the Filthy Feckers series and the Five Points universe.
